three fugitives

I had the pleasure of watching Three Fugitives on TV last night. I usually don’t laugh out loud during a movie, especially when I’m the only one in the room. So, either the movie was exceptionally funny or there was a gas leak, because I laughed a lot. I enjoyed the antics of Martin Short and Nick Nolte as they bumbled their way through the bank robbery and had to evade the police. A few touching moments between the little girl and Nick rounded out the movie, and they weren’t too melodramatic. It was a fun, light movie that I would like to see again.
